  18. Green Day have a huge fanbase. No matter what they do, there are always going to be people who have issues with what they're doing. There are fans who want a return to 90's Green Day, there are fans who want another AI or 21CB, there are fans who want them to make another album like RevRad, there are fans who are perfectly fine with them doing what they're doing now and there are fans who want them to change things up more. It's not hypocrisy that people are complaining about too much change or too little change. These are usually two separate groups making these complaints I think the RevRad complaint about it being too safe and similar to their previous albums is a valid one even if I do like that album. But my issue with FOAMF isn't that they've changed too much, it's that the quality of the songs is just not at the standard I want. The more experimental or different tracks like Oh Yeah are not tracks that I care for but even some of the more Green Day sounding songs, & even some of the better ones just don't compare to what they've done before imo. I don't want to be too negative about the album because ik it's gotten its fair share of unfounded criticism but it's the album I listen to the least now despite it being their most recent, and I don't listen to their pre-Dookie stuff that often. I'm not against another Foxboro-esque album if it's at the quality of Stop Drop & Roll, that's a great album that nobody listens to anymore. I'm hoping this new album is going to be a return to form, no matter what it sounds like but the teasers we've got have me intrigued
